]> git.pld-linux.org Git - packages/proftpd.git/commitdiff
- better trigger
authorPaweł Gołaszewski <blues@pld-linux.org>
Fri, 29 Oct 2004 14:08:25 +0000 (14:08 +0000)
committercvs2git <feedback@pld-linux.org>
Sun, 24 Jun 2012 12:13:13 +0000 (12:13 +0000)
Changed files:
    proftpd.spec -> 1.189

proftpd.spec

index 71998904a1ab6b20529426345949e8f93b4c4e21..72a378d676dfb9e95d136248e324b5b074a6025c 100644 (file)
@@ -16,7 +16,7 @@ Summary(pt_BR):       Servidor FTP profissional, com sintaxe de configura
 Summary(zh_CN):        Ò×ÓÚ¹ÜÀíµÄ,°²È«µÄ FTP ·þÎñÆ÷
 Name:          proftpd
 Version:       1.2.10
-Release:       1.2
+Release:       1.3
 Epoch:         1
 License:       GPL v2+
 Group:         Daemons
@@ -198,11 +198,11 @@ CPPFLAGS="%{rpmcflags} -I/usr/include/ncurses"
 
 %install
 rm -rf $RPM_BUILD_ROOT
-
 install -d $RPM_BUILD_ROOT/etc/{logrotate.d,pam.d,security,sysconfig/rc-inetd,rc.d/init.d} \
        $RPM_BUILD_ROOT/var/{lib/ftp/pub/Incoming,log}
 
-%{__make} install DESTDIR=$RPM_BUILD_ROOT \
+%{__make} install \
+       DESTDIR=$RPM_BUILD_ROOT \
        INSTALL_USER=`id -u` \
        INSTALL_GROUP=`id -g`
 
@@ -282,11 +282,19 @@ fi
 echo "Changing deprecated config uptions"
 cp /etc/ftpd/proftpd.conf /etc/ftpd/proftpd.conf.backup
 sed -i -e 's/AuthPAMAuthoritative\b/AuthPAM/' /etc/ftpd/proftpd.conf
+sed -i -e 's/TCPDServiceName/TCPServiceName/' /etc/ftpd/proftpd.conf
+grep -v UseTCPD /etc/ftpd/proftpd.conf > /etc/ftpd/proftpd.conf.tmp
+mv -f /etc/ftpd/proftpd.conf.tmp /etc/ftpd/proftpd.conf
+chmod 640 /etc/ftpd/proftpd.conf
 
 %triggerpostun -- %{name}-standalone <= 1.2.10-1
-echo "Changing deprecated config uption"
+echo "Changing deprecated config uptions"
 cp /etc/ftpd/proftpd.conf /etc/ftpd/proftpd.conf.backup
 sed -i -e 's/AuthPAMAuthoritative\b/AuthPAM/' /etc/ftpd/proftpd.conf
+sed -i -e 's/TCPDServiceName/TCPServiceName/' /etc/ftpd/proftpd.conf
+grep -v UseTCPD /etc/ftpd/proftpd.conf > /etc/ftpd/proftpd.conf.tmp
+mv -f /etc/ftpd/proftpd.conf.tmp /etc/ftpd/proftpd.conf
+chmod 640 /etc/ftpd/proftpd.conf
 
 %files common
 %defattr(644,root,root,755)
This page took 0.132675 seconds and 4 git commands to generate.